What is The Best Format for a Senior Manager Resume?
The most effective format for a senior manager resume is the reverse chronological format with strategic emphasis on leadership achievements and business impact. This structure showcases your career progression to senior leadership whilst highlighting quantifiable results that demonstrate your ability to drive organisational success.
Resume Formatting Guidelines:
Font Selection: Use professional, executive-level fonts such as Times New Roman, Calibri, or Arial. For headings, use 16-18pt font size; for body text, maintain 11-12pt to ensure readability whilst projecting senior-level professionalism.
Length and Structure: Senior manager resumes can extend to 2-3 pages given the depth of experience and leadership responsibilities. Use strategic white space and clear section breaks to maintain readability and visual impact.
File Format: Always submit as a PDF to preserve professional formatting across different systems and ensure your executive presentation remains intact.
Essential Resume Sections:
Header: Include your full name prominently, professional contact information, location (city and state), and LinkedIn profile. Avoid including a photo unless specifically required, as this is not standard practice in Australia.
Executive Summary: A powerful 4-5 line overview highlighting your years of leadership experience, key industries, and most significant business achievements. This section should immediately establish your senior-level credibility.
Professional Experience: List your leadership roles in reverse chronological order, emphasising strategic responsibilities, team sizes, budget authority, and quantifiable business outcomes.
Education & Qualifications: Include your formal education, MBA or advanced degrees, and executive education programs that enhance your leadership credentials.
Additional Sections: Consider including Professional Certifications, Core Competencies, Key Achievements, and Professional Memberships to demonstrate your comprehensive leadership expertise and industry engagement.
What Experience Should Be on Your Senior Manager Resume?
Your experience section should demonstrate your evolution into strategic leadership whilst showcasing measurable business impact, team leadership success, and ability to navigate complex organisational challenges. Australian employers seek senior managers who can balance stakeholder management with operational excellence whilst driving sustainable growth and innovation.
Key elements to include:
• Strategic responsibilities and decision-making authority
• Team sizes led and organisational scope managed
• Budget responsibility and P&L accountability
• Quantifiable business outcomes and performance improvements
• Digital transformation and innovation leadership
• Cross-functional collaboration and stakeholder management
• Crisis management and change leadership experience
• Talent development and succession planning achievements

How to Write the Skills Section for your Senior Manager Resume
The skills section for senior managers should demonstrate both strategic leadership capabilities and operational excellence essential for executive-level success. Include 15-20 skills spanning strategic planning, people leadership, financial management, and digital transformation. Organise skills into logical categories and ensure you balance hard business skills with essential soft skills that demonstrate your ability to lead complex organisations through challenging business environments.

How to pick the best Senior Manager skills:
1. Analyse executive requirements: Review 10-15 senior manager and director-level job postings from Australian corporations to identify the most frequently required strategic and leadership competencies.
2. Balance strategic and operational: Include approximately 60% strategic/leadership skills and 40% operational/technical skills to reflect the dual nature of senior management roles.
3. Emphasise transformation capabilities: Prioritise skills related to digital transformation, change management, and innovation, as these are critical for Australian business competitiveness.
4. Include financial acumen: Ensure you demonstrate P&L management, budget responsibility, and financial analysis capabilities essential for senior executive roles.
5. Highlight people leadership: Emphasise talent development, team building, and cultural leadership skills, as these differentiate exceptional senior managers from purely operational leaders.

Should I Add Bonus Sections to My Senior Manager Resume?
Additional sections significantly enhance senior manager resumes by demonstrating thought leadership, professional engagement, and commitment to continuous improvement that differentiates executive-level candidates. These sections are particularly valuable in Australia’s competitive senior management market, where employers seek leaders who contribute to industry advancement and maintain current knowledge of business trends and best practices.
Recommended bonus sections include:
Professional Certifications: Executive certifications like PMP, Six Sigma, or industry-specific qualifications demonstrate commitment to professional excellence and continuous skill development.
Key Achievements: A dedicated section highlighting major accomplishments, awards, and recognition provides powerful evidence of your leadership impact and industry standing.
Professional Memberships: Membership in organisations like the Australian Institute of Management, AICD, or industry associations shows professional engagement and networking within executive circles.
Speaking & Publications: Conference presentations, thought leadership articles, or book contributions demonstrate expertise and position you as an industry leader.
Board Positions: Non-executive director roles, advisory positions, or committee memberships showcase governance experience and stakeholder confidence in your judgment.
Community Leadership: Volunteer leadership roles or community board positions demonstrate values-driven leadership and commitment beyond commercial interests—highly valued by Australian employers.

How to write a Senior Manager Resume Objective or Resume Summary
A compelling executive summary is essential for senior managers, as it immediately establishes your leadership calibre, strategic thinking ability, and business impact. This section should position you as an executive-ready leader whilst highlighting your most significant achievements in driving organisational success. Focus on quantifiable outcomes that demonstrate your ability to lead complex organisations, manage substantial budgets, and deliver sustainable business growth in challenging market conditions.
Key elements for an effective summary:
• Total years of progressive management experience
• Industries and functional areas of expertise
• Size and scope of teams, budgets, and operations managed
• Quantifiable business achievements and transformation outcomes
• Leadership philosophy or approach to organisational success
• Strategic capabilities and change leadership experience

LinkedIn Summary vs Resume Summary: Key Differences
Your LinkedIn summary should adopt a more personal and narrative approach whilst maintaining executive professionalism. Unlike your resume’s concise summary, LinkedIn allows for storytelling about your leadership journey, management philosophy, and vision for business success. Australian senior managers often value authentic leadership and cultural fit, so consider sharing insights about your leadership style, what drives your passion for business excellence, and how you approach the challenges of leading organisations in today’s dynamic business environment.
Showcasing Senior Manager Experience on LinkedIn
LinkedIn’s experience section provides opportunity for more comprehensive storytelling than your resume format allows. Expand your achievement bullet points into narrative descriptions that explain the business context, leadership challenges faced, strategic decisions made, and sustainable outcomes achieved. Use LinkedIn’s media feature to showcase presentations you’ve delivered, strategic plans you’ve developed (appropriately sanitised), or team achievements you’ve led. Consider sharing insights about your approach to complex business problems and the lessons learned from significant leadership experiences.
LinkedIn Skills and Endorsements for Senior Managers
Prioritise the top 15 skills most relevant to senior executive roles, ensuring strong alignment with your resume’s competencies section. Focus on obtaining endorsements from senior colleagues, board members, clients, and team members who can authentically validate your leadership capabilities and business acumen. Consider LinkedIn’s skill assessments where available and relevant, as these can provide additional credibility for your expertise, particularly valuable when competing for executive positions or consulting opportunities.
